Transportation Engineering

The field of engineering is so vast with various disciplines and sub discipline within it. Here we are dealing with Transportation engineering, a sub discipline of civil engineering, one of the oldest engineering disciplines. Its a career field that is expected to experience tremendous growth over the coming years due to urbanization. Transportation engineering is the application of technology and scientific principles to the planning, functional design, operation and management of facilities for any mode of transportation. Therefore, it has applications in planning and construction of roadways & bridges, ports, airways and railways. In other words it is the engineering branch that is concerned about the development of city roads, interstate highways, railroads, airfields, pavements, canals and urban mass rapid transport systems. Railway, bus, highway, bridge and airport systems are intricate infrastructures that require considerable planning and development. Transportation engineers are professionals who design these systems. Hence, Transportation engineers meet a vital need in every community. They are specialists within the discipline of civil engineering who work to ensure the safety and efficiency of public transportation systems. They prepare plans, estimates, and specifications to design transportation facilities that ensure the safe, economical and timely movement of people and goods. A transport engineer has to conduct regular safety inspections to ensure that train tracks, roads and waterways are in working order and take care of the repair work if any. Many of the transport engineers specialize in specific areas like traffic, railways, airport etc. Work conditions vary depending on the company and specific position. Engineers may work in an office setting, though usually they will be required to work at construction sites. An engineer should expect to work in all kinds of weather conditions. They generally work forty hours per week, although overtime may be necessary if construction deadlines are to be met. Eligibility Educational Like all other engineers, Transportation engineers must have the basic bachelor’s degree in Engineering. These professionals usually have their graduations in civil engineering. It is after taking a bachelor degree in civil engineering, one opts for specialisation in transportation engineering at the masters level.However, for teaching and research positions master's degrees or doctorate is required. Courses in computer-aided design are also helpful. Transportation engineers usually continue their education throughout their careers through attending various conferences, seminars, and conventions. The basic eligibility criteria for a BE / B.Tech in Civil Engineering is 10+2 or equivalent examination, with high percentage of marks in Science subjects (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ics). Selection to the graduate courses ( BE / B.Tech ) is based on merit i.e the marks secured in the final exams of 10+2 and through entrance exams. To get admission to undergraduate (bachelor degree) programmes in Indian Institutes of Technology (IITs), National Institutes of Technology (NITs), Indian Institutes of Information Technology (IIITs), Indian Institutes of Science Education and Research (IISERs) and central technical universities one has to obtain good score in JEE. After B.Tech, one can go for specialised Post graduate courses in M.E/M.Tech Ttransportation engineering. Selection to post graduate courses is based on GATE scores. Duration : BE/B.Tech courses are of 4 year's duration. M.Tech courses are of 2 years duration. Personal attributes Aspirants needs to have a sharp, analytical and practical mind and give attention to detail. Transportation engineers must be able to communicate effectively with diverse groups of people mostly government officials as their work affects public behavior and policy. He should be good at organizing and solving problems. He may need to work under pressure and have the ability to keep calm during crisis. Ability to work as a team is another requisite as job requires working as a team with a variety of other engineers and professionals. They also need to know building and safety regulations, local authority and government regulations, acceptable standards for construction and how to draw plans.
